프로그래밍 QnA + 설치 및 활용 QnA + 강좌 + 뉴스, 새소식 + 토론, 토의 + 자유 게시판

zasxer의 이미지

물리 메모리 직접 접근이 안되는 이유.


static phys_addr_t __init early_pgtable_alloc(void)
{
     phys_addr_t phys;
     void *ptr;
     phys = memblock_alloc(PAGE_SIZE, PAGE_SIZE);
     BUG_ON(!phys);
     ptr = pte_set_fixmap(phys);
     memset(ptr, 0, PAGE_SIZE);
     pte_clear_fixmap();
     return phys;
}
arch/arm64/mm/mmu.c

위의 코드를 보면 pte_set_fixmap(phys)에서 물리메모리를 가상주소에 매핑한 후 해당 페이지를 0으로 초기화하는 작업인데, 바로 물리메모리에 접근해서 0으로 초기화 하면 안되나요??

secretdog1의 이미지

파이썬 multiprocessing 모듈의 무한 루프를 돌고 있는 자식 프로세스 종료 방법

안녕하세요? 파이썬을 이용하여 프로그램을 개발하고 있습니다.

GUI를 그리고 프로세스들을 관리하는 main.py 가 있고, controller 폴더에 ftp 서버 모듈, http 서버 모듈을 두고 import 하여 서버들을 돌리고 있습니다. 해당 모듈들은 각각 pyftpdlib, http.server 모듈입니다.

그런데 외부 모듈로 불러와서 프로세스를 생성하다 보니 서버 프로세스들과 메인 프로세스 간의 통신을 어떻게 해야 좋을지 모르겠습니다.

이 문제 가지고 3주정도 구글링을 해보았지만 다들 Ctrl+C 같은 걸로 중단할 때의 처리법만 나와있고 메인 코드에서 SIGTERM 같은 신호를 보내 종료하는 방법은 없는 것 같았습니다.

multiprocessing 모듈의 terminate() 메소드를 써 보았지만 이건 강제종료 기능인 것 같더라구요. 자식 프로세스에서 SIGTERM이나 SIGINT를 받지 못하고 강제종료가 되어버립니다.

----------
질문내용은 다음과 같습니다.

IvysSW Jung@Google의 이미지

php 의 v8js 모듈과 react 와 관계를 알 수 있을까요?

php 의 v8js 모듈과 react 와 관계를 알 수 있을까요?

php 를 서버 언어로 하고 view를 reactjs 로 구성하려고 합니다. 그런데 궁금한 것은
1. v8js 를 설치하면 react는 설치할 필요가 없는 것인가 하는 것입니다.
youtube 나 여러 강좌를 통해서 webpack 을 이용하여 서버를 구축하고 거기서 react 코드는 실행해보았습니다. 하지만 php 와 react 를 같이 쓰려고 하니 처음에 어떻게 시작해야 할지 모르겠습니다.
github 을 통해서 여러 소스를 다운받아 실행보았으나 에러가 나서 잘 이해가 되지 않았습니다. 부디 고수님들 알려주세요... ㅠㅠ

2. 그리고 github 에서 react-php-v8js-master 를 다운받아 수정하지 않고 실행해보았는데 다음과 같은 에러가 납니다.
V8Js::compileString():1: ReferenceError: Table is not defined
이것부터 지금 막히고 있습니다.. ㅠㅠ

baarong의 이미지

fd_set 관련 컴파일 문제 도움 요청드립니다.

fd_set을 재정의 하는 부분에서 storage size of ‘fdset’ isn’t known 오류가 발생하고 있습니다.

세벌의 이미지

김프 2.10 웹 문서 번역?

https://docs.gimp.org/2.10/ko/gimp-introduction-whats-new.html
김프 2.10 새로운 점.
영어-.- 네요.

한국어로 번역해서 공식 사이트에 올리려면 어떤 절차를 거쳐야 하나요?

robonex_ep3의 이미지

오키의 허삼광이라는 작자..

요새 저를 좀 열받게 하는 분이십니다.

오키운영진 허삼광.

지가 있든 말든, 제가 알바가 아니지요.

전 그냥 개발자들 많은 곳에서 글을 쓸 뿐이고

비판도 좋고 동의도 좋지만 그냥 말을 하드시 글을 쓰는 겁니다.

여기랑 똑같아요. 개발얘기도 하고 가족얘기도 하고.

개발얘기에 논란이 있는 것은 당연합니다.

제가 아픈 곳을 건드리니까요. 저도 알고 쓰는 겁니다.

저를 오랫동안 봐오신 분들은 화가 많이 나있다는 것도 압니다.

삼류 글재주로 개발계 정설에 상처를 내는

불온한(?) 시도를 한다고 생각하는 것도 물론 알죠.

하지만 한국의 SW업계는 인프라의 관점에서 나날히 추락하고 있고

생산성도 심각한 수준입니다. 인도, 중국, 앞으로는 북한에도

추월당하기 딱 좋습니다. 맞건 틀리건 누군가는 쓴소리를 해야하지 않을까요?

그래서 그런 제 글에 대하여 저 개인을 헐뜯고 비난하고 싶은 반작용쯤은

xodn158의 이미지

c 언어 10진수를 2진수로

간단하게 10진수 입력받아서 2진수로 바꿔주는 프로그램을 짜봤는데
10진수를 주면 출력이 안나오네요.. 어느 부분이 문제인건가요?

whd5002의 이미지

주식 코드번호를 크롤링해서 할려는데 안되네요

from urllib.request import urlopen
from bs4 import BeautifulSoup
name=input("주식이름을 넣으십시오")
html="https://www.google.com/search?q="+name+"tbm=fin#scso=uid__4gbW6niDcio8QX4r6iQAg_5:0"
soup = BeautifulSoup(html,"html.parser")
nameList= soup.findALL("div",{"class":"wx62f kno-fb-ctx"})
for name in nameList:
print(name.get_text())

joone의 이미지

macOS 10.13 vs. Windows 10 vs. Clear/Fedora/openSUSE/Ubuntu Linux Benchmarks

Clear Linux가 가장 빠른 성능을 보여주네요. 참고로, Clear Linux는 인텔에서 만든 리눅스 배포본으로 X86에 최적화되어 있습니다.

원문: https://www.phoronix.com/scan.php?page=article&item=mac-win-linux2018&num=1

세벌의 이미지

html valdation 에러 안 나게 했더니

https://www.debian.org/devel/website/index.en.html 를 validator.kldp.org 에서 돌려 보면
document type does not allow element "UL" here; assuming missing "LI" start-tag
에러 납니다.

한국어 번역본
https://www.debian.org/devel/website/index.ko.html 에는
ul 태그 앞에 li 태그를 넣었더니 valid 나옵니다.
그런데 보이는 모양이 좀 독특하네요

페이지

프로그래밍 QnA + 설치 및 활용 QnA + 강좌 + 뉴스, 새소식 + 토론, 토의 + 자유 게시판 구독하기